阿里云高效云盘和SSD云盘有什么区别?哪个更好?

本文涉及的产品
云原生数据库 PolarDB MySQL 版,Serverless 5000PCU 100GB
云原生数据库 PolarDB PostgreSQL 版,标准版 2核4GB 50GB
云原生数据库 PolarDB MySQL 版,通用型 2核4GB 50GB
简介: 本文描述了块存储性能的重要指标、不同块存储类型的性能、性能测试方式和结果解读。衡量指标衡量块存储产品的性能指标主要包括:IOPS、吞吐量和访问时延。IOPSIOPS是Input/Output Operations per Second,即每秒能处理的I/O个数,用于表示块存储处理读写(输出/输入)的能力。

本文描述了块存储性能的重要指标、不同块存储类型的性能、性能测试方式和结果解读。

衡量指标

衡量块存储产品的性能指标主要包括:IOPS、吞吐量和访问时延。

IOPS

IOPS是Input/Output Operations per Second,即每秒能处理的I/O个数,用于表示块存储处理读写(输出/输入)的能力。如果要部署事务密集型应用,典型场景比如数据库类业务应用,需要关注IOPS性能。

最普遍的IOPS性能指标是顺序操作和随机操作,如下表所示。

IOPS性能指标 描述
总 IOPS 每秒执行的I/O操作总次数。
随机读IOPS 每秒执行的随机读I/O操作的平均次数 对硬盘存储位置的不连续访问。
随机写IOPS 每秒执行的随机写I/O操作的平均次数
顺序读IOPS 每秒执行的顺序读I/O操作的平均次数 对硬盘存储位置的连续访问。
顺序写IOPS 每秒执行的顺序写I/O操作的平均次数

吞吐量

吞吐量是指单位时间内可以成功传输的数据数量。

如果要部署大量顺序读写的应用,典型场景比如Hadoop离线计算型业务,需要关注吞吐量。

368e9142b5c814a6f3b9122b610d37aa332613f3

访问时延

访问时延是指块存储处理一个I/O需要的时间。

如果您的应用对时延比较敏感,比如数据库(过高的时延会导致应用性能下降或报错),建议您使用ESSD云盘、SSD云盘、SSD共享块存储或本地SSD盘类产品。

如果您的应用更偏重存储吞吐能力,对时延相对不太敏感,比如Hadoop离线计算等吞吐密集型应用,建议您使用本地HDD盘类产品,如d1或d1ne大数据型实例。

性能

以下是不同块存储产品的性能对比表。

云盘性能
四种云盘的性能对比如下表所示。



参数 ESSD云盘 SSD云盘 高效云盘 普通云盘
单盘最大容量 32768 GiB 32768 GiB 32768 GiB 2000 GiB
最大IOPS 1000000 25000* 5000 数百
最大吞吐量 4000 MBps 300 MBps* 140 MBps 30−40 MBps
单盘性能计算公式** IOPS = min{1800 + 50 * 容量, 1000000} IOPS = min{1800 + 30 * 容量, 25000} IOPS = min{1800 + 8 * 容量, 5000}
吞吐量 = min{120 + 0.5 * 容量, 4000} MBps 吞吐量 = min{120 + 0.5 * 容量, 300} MBps 吞吐量 = min{100+ 0.15 * 容量, 140} MBps
数据可靠性 100.00% 100.00% 100.00% 100.00%
API名称 cloud_essd cloud_ssd cloud_efficiency cloud
典型应用场景 OLTP数据库:如MySQL、PostgreSQL、Oracle、SQL Server等关系型数据库 PostgreSQL、MySQL、Oracle、SQL Server等中大型关系数据库应用 MySQL、SQL Server、PostgreSQL等中小型关系数据库应用 数据不被经常访问或者低I/O负载的应用场景(如果应用需要更高的I/O性能,建议使用SSD云盘)
NoSQL数据库:如MongoDB、HBase、Cassandra等非关系型数据库 对数据可靠性要求高的中大型开发测试环境 对数据可靠性要求高、中度性能要求的中大型开发测试应用 需要低成本并且有随机读写I/O的应用环境
ElasticSearch分布式日志:ELK(Elasticsearch、Logstash和Kibana)日志分析等      

* SSD云盘的性能因数据块大小而异,数据块越小,吞吐量越小,IOPS越高,如下表所示。只有挂载到I/O优化的实例时,SSD云盘才能获得期望的IOPS性能。挂载到非I/O优化的实例时,SSD云盘无法获得期望的IOPS性能。

数据块大小 IOPS最大值 吞吐量
4 KiB 约25000 很小,远低于300 MBps
16 KiB 约17200 将近300 MBps
32 KiB 约9600
64 KiB 约4800

** 单盘性能计算公式说明:

  • 以单块SSD云盘最大IOPS计算公式为例说明:起步1800 IOPS,每GiB增加30 IOPS,最高25000 IOPS。
  • 以单块SSD云盘最大吞吐量计算公式为例说明:起步120 MBps,每GiB增加0.5 MBps,上限为 300 MBps的吞吐量。

不同云盘的单路随机写访问时延如下:

  • ESSD云盘:0.1−0.2 ms
  • SSD云盘:0.5−2 ms
  • 高效云盘:1−3 ms
  • 普通云盘:5−10 ms


共享块存储性能

2种共享块存储的性能对比如下表所示。

参数 SSD共享块存储 高效共享块存储
最大容量
  • 单盘:32768 GiB
  • 单个实例:最大128 TiB
  • 单盘:32768 GiB
  • 单个实例:最大128 TiB
最大随机读写IOPS* 30000 5000
最大顺序读写吞吐量* 512 MBps 160 MBps
单盘性能计算公式** IOPS = min{1600 + 40 * 容量, 30000} IOPS = min{1000 + 6 * 容量, 5000}
吞吐量 = min{100 + 0.5 * 容量, 512} MBps 吞吐量 = min{50 + 0.15 * 容量, 160} MBps
典型应用场景
  • Oracle RAC
  • SQL Server
  • 故障转移集群
  • 服务器高可用
  • 服务器高可用架构
  • 开发测试数据库高可用架构

* 最大IOPS和吞吐量是在2个或2个以上实例同时压测裸设备能达到的性能数值。

** 单盘性能计算公式说明:

  • 以单块SSD共享块存储最大IOPS计算公式为例:起步1600 IOPS,每GiB增加40 IOPS,最高30000 IOPS。
  • 以单块SSD共享块存储最大吞吐量计算公式为例:起步100 MBps,每GiB增加0.5 MBps,上限为512 MBps的吞吐量。

不同共享块存储的单路访问时延如下:

  • SSD共享块存储:0.5−2 ms
  • 高效共享块存储:1−3 ms
  • 综上所述我们能看出来SSD云盘更好一些!
相关实践学习
块存储快速入门
块存储是阿里云为云服务器ECS提供的块设备产品。通过体验挂载数据盘、分区格式化数据盘(Linux)、创建云盘快照、重新初始化数据盘、使用快照回滚云盘和卸载数据盘等功能,带您快速入门块存储。
相关文章
|
19天前
|
弹性计算 运维 搜索推荐
阿里云建站方案参考:云服务器、速成美站、企业官网区别及选择参考
随着数字化转型的浪潮不断推进,越来越多的企业和公司开始将业务迁移到云端,而搭建一个专业、高效的企业官网成为了上云的第一步。企业官网不仅是展示公司形象、产品和服务的重要窗口,更是与客户沟通、传递价值的关键渠道。随着阿里云服务器和建站产品的知名度越来越高,越来越多的用户选择阿里云的产品来搭建自己的官网。本文将深入探讨在阿里云平台上,如何选择最适合自己的建站方案:云服务器建站、云·速成美站还是云·企业官网。
106 13
阿里云建站方案参考:云服务器、速成美站、企业官网区别及选择参考
|
15天前
|
弹性计算 Ubuntu 安全
阿里云服务器镜像选择全指南:不同类型的镜像区别及选择参考
阿里云服务器镜像,作为ECS实例的“装机盘”,不仅提供了操作系统,还包含了初始化应用数据和预装软件。选择合适的镜像对于云服务器的性能和稳定性至关重要。本文将详细解析阿里云服务器提供的多种镜像类型,包括公共镜像、自定义镜像、共享镜像、云市场镜像和社区镜像,以供参考和选择。
阿里云服务器镜像选择全指南:不同类型的镜像区别及选择参考
|
2天前
|
弹性计算 缓存 前端开发
阿里云服务器ECS u1、c7、e实例、c8i实例有什么区别?性能有差异吗?
阿里云ECS提供多样化的实例规格,满足不同需求。经济型e实例为共享资源,适合轻负载应用;通用算力型u1与计算型c7/c8i为独享资源,后者性能更优。c7与c8i均具1:2的CPU内存比,但c8i作为第八代服务器,性能超越c7。价格方面,2核4G的u1实例企业用户专享价199元/年,性价比突出。选择时,轻负载可选e实例,中等负载选u1,高性能需求则推荐c7或c8i实例。更多详情参见阿里云官方页面。
|
28天前
|
存储 机器学习/深度学习 编解码
阿里云服务器计算型c7、计算型c8a、计算型c8i、计算型c8y实例区别及选择参考
阿里云服务器计算型c7、计算型c8a、计算型c8i、计算型c8y是目前计算型实例规格中的热门实例规格,他们都同属于计算型实例,但是计算型c7属于第七代云服务器,而计算型c8a、计算型c8i、计算型c8y属于第八代云服务器,是最新一代的云服务器实例。本文将为大家展示这些实例规格之间的区别,以供参考和选择。
阿里云服务器计算型c7、计算型c8a、计算型c8i、计算型c8y实例区别及选择参考
|
5天前
|
开发框架 运维 应用服务中间件
阿里云轻量应用服务器82元和298元与云服务器99元和199元区别及选择参考
目前阿里云推出了几款价格比较实惠的轻量应用服务器和云服务器,轻量应用服务器有2核2G3M 50GB高效云盘,价格为82元1年;2核4G4M 60GB高效云盘,价格为298元1年;经济型e实例2核2G,40G ESSD Entry盘,3M带宽,价格为99元1年;通用算力型u1实例2核4G,80G ESSD Entry盘,5M带宽,价格为199元1年。本文将对这几款轻量应用服务器和云服务器进行对比和测评,分析其性能和适用场景,以供大家选择参考。
阿里云轻量应用服务器82元和298元与云服务器99元和199元区别及选择参考
|
14天前
|
弹性计算 负载均衡 定位技术
阿里云服务器地域有什么区别?地域选择建议
阿里云服务器地域选择关乎网络性能与合规性。应基于四点考量:速度延迟、内网互通、价格差异及备案需求。原则上,用户宜选靠近目标用户的地域以降低延迟;需多产品内网互通时,确保它们位于同一地域;留意各地域价格波动以优化成本;涉及经营性网站须在特定地域(如北京、深圳)选购并完成备案。具体地域分布包括中国内地、亚太、欧美及中东地区,详情参见阿里云官方文档。
|
22天前
|
弹性计算 缓存 前端开发
阿里云服务器ECS经济型e实例、u1、c7和c8i有什么区别?2核4G、4核8G、8核16G详解
阿里云服务器ECS经济型e实例、ECS通用算力型u1、ECS计算型c7和c8i有什么区别?阿小云:经济型e实例是共享型云服务器,u1、c7和c8i都是企业级独享型云服务器;ECS计算型c7和c8i的CPU内存比都是1:2,不同点在于c7是第七代云服务器,c8i是第八代云服务器;性能方面c8i要优于c7,c7实例性能要高于u1实例,u1实例性要比e实例更好一些。
63 5
|
23天前
|
存储 弹性计算 固态存储
阿里云服务器CPU内存配置怎么选?ECS实例规格有啥区别?
阿里云服务器配置选择需考虑ECS实例规格、CPU内存、公网带宽与系统盘。个人开发者或中小企业推荐轻量应用服务器或ECS经济型e实例(2核2G3M带宽,99元/年),适合搭建低流量网站。企业用户应选择企业级独享型如通用算力型u1、计算型c7或通用型g7实例,至少2核4G内存起,推荐5M公网带宽以平衡成本与性能。系统盘推荐ESSD云盘以获得更好的性能。更多详情及链接参见原文。
40 3
|
3天前
|
负载均衡 Cloud Native 容灾
阿里云负载均衡SLB价格_ALB、NLB和CLB区别_负载均衡功能和使用场景说明
阿里云负载均衡SLB分为应用型ALB、网络型NLB及传统型CLB。ALB与NLB仅支持按量付费,而CLB则提供包年包月和按量付费选项。ALB专长于7层HTTP/HTTPS/QUIC协议处理,支持丰富的内容路由功能;NLB聚焦于4层TCP/UDP/TCPSSL协议,擅长处理大规模并发连接。两者均基于NFV技术,支持自动弹性伸缩,并与云原生环境如ACK/SAE/K8S深度集成。此外,SLB提供多协议支持、多级容灾、安全防护等功能,确保服务的高可用性和安全性。具体收费方面,ALB的基础版实例费为0.049元/小时起,NLB实例费限时免费,两者还需支付性能容量单位LCU费及公网网络费(仅公网实例)
|
22天前
|
弹性计算 运维 安全
阿里云轻量应用服务器是什么?轻量和ECS有啥区别?
云服务器ECS和轻量应用服务器的区别,那么如何选择呢?阿小云建议根据实际自身应用情况来选择,例如个人用户或开发者来简单网站、测试环境等,可以选择轻量应用服务器,简单方便并且性价比高;如果是企业级应用,流量较大的网站、游戏应用、深度计算或大数据分析等使用场景,建议首选云服务器ECS这种更为专业级的云服务器
57 0

热门文章

最新文章